Releasing a caught fish safely requires a delicate touch and understanding of its needs. The golden rule is minimal handling. Keep the fish in the water as much as possible; avoid removing it from its aquatic environment. Struggling inflicts unnecessary stress and injury.
The safest method is to release the fish in shallow water, ideally without even removing it from the net. This minimizes exposure to air and reduces the risk of damage.
For larger fish, carefully lay it on its side to reduce stress and then gently remove the hook.
- Consider using barbless hooks: These significantly reduce injury and make hook removal much easier. They often allow you to simply pull the hook straight through, minimizing trauma.
- Wet your hands: This reduces the damage friction from your hands can inflict on the fish’s slime coat, which is crucial for its health.
- Use long-nose pliers: For difficult hook removals, these tools provide precision and minimize handling of the fish.
- Don’t force it: If the hook is deeply embedded or difficult to remove, consider cutting the line close to the hook and letting the fish swim away. The hook will eventually rust and break down.
- Support the fish: Hold the fish gently but firmly, ensuring that its gills are always submerged in water. It helps to cradle it with one hand under the belly and the other supporting it from the side.
Remember that even seemingly minor injuries can have lasting consequences for the fish. Respecting the delicate ecosystem requires diligent, responsible practices during catch and release.
Why is the fish avoiding my bait?
The simple truth is that sometimes, fish just aren’t hungry. It’s a fact I’ve learned across countless fishing expeditions from the Amazon to the Arctic Circle. No matter how enticing your lure – be it the finest hand-tied fly, a shimmering spoon, or the freshest bait – a fish will simply refuse to cooperate if its belly is full.
Factors beyond hunger also play a crucial role:
- Water temperature: Fish metabolism slows in colder waters, reducing their feeding activity.
- Barometric pressure: Sudden changes can affect fish behavior, making them less inclined to bite.
- Light levels: Fish are often more active during dawn and dusk, becoming less responsive in bright sunlight or complete darkness.
- Current and water clarity: Strong currents or murky water can make it harder for fish to locate your bait.
- Presence of predators: A heightened sense of danger can suppress feeding instincts.
Experienced anglers understand that fishing is as much about reading the environment as it is about skill. A successful outing often hinges on understanding these subtle cues and adapting your approach accordingly. Sometimes, the best strategy is to simply try a different location, or return later when conditions are more favorable.
Consider these strategies when fish seem unresponsive:
- Change your bait or lure.
- Adjust your presentation (retrieve speed, depth).
- Try a different location.
- Fish at a different time of day.
What methods of freezing fish are you aware of?
Air freezing (either natural or using a freezer) is the simplest method, suitable for small catches. Faster freezing, like with a blast freezer, is crucial for quality though, minimizing ice crystal formation which damages texture.
Liquid nitrogen freezing is incredibly fast, creating tiny ice crystals resulting in superior texture and quality retention upon thawing. This method is however, expensive and requires specialized equipment, making it unsuitable for most camping trips.
Brine freezing (contact or immersion) involves submerging the fish in a salt solution. The salt helps lower the freezing point, speeding up the process. Contact freezing, where fish directly touches the brine, is faster than immersion, but can lead to increased salt content in the fish. This method is great for preserving the fish for extended periods, though it significantly impacts the taste and needs careful attention to salt concentration.
Liquid freezing involves submerging the fish in a freezing liquid, often a glycol-based solution. This method is rapid and produces high-quality frozen fish, similar to liquid nitrogen but often less expensive, though still requiring specialized equipment.

What happens to fish when it’s frozen?
Freezing fish is essentially putting it into suspended animation. Bacteria, the primary culprits behind spoilage, are significantly inhibited by the plummeting temperatures. Their metabolic activity grinds to a halt, effectively stopping the decomposition process you’d see in a fresh catch left at room temperature.
This is crucial, especially for those of us who enjoy fresh seafood caught far from home. Imagine reeling in a prize-winning marlin in the Seychelles, or hauling up a bucket of succulent prawns off the coast of Thailand. Getting that bounty home, pristine and delicious, often relies on quick freezing. The same principle applies whether you’re dealing with a commercial fishing operation or a weekend angler.
But the story doesn’t end with just bacteria. Ice crystals forming within the fish’s tissues can disrupt cell structure. This isn’t necessarily a bad thing initially – as long as the freezing process is fast and efficient (think flash freezing, not sticking it in your home freezer for days). Slow freezing allows larger ice crystals to form, which can damage the fish’s texture, resulting in a mushy consistency upon thawing.
- Faster freezing is better: Flash-freezing methods minimize ice crystal formation, preserving the fish’s texture and quality.
- Proper storage is key: Even after freezing, the fish needs appropriate temperatures to prevent freezer burn (surface dehydration) and maintain quality.
- Thawing techniques matter: Thawing slowly in the refrigerator is preferable to rapid thawing, which can lead to uneven cooking and spoilage.

How long do fish remember?
The three-second memory myth surrounding fish is utter nonsense, a persistent falsehood I’ve encountered in my travels across countless aquatic ecosystems. Experiments by behavioral scientists conclusively debunk this. A humble goldfish, for example, retains memories for up to three months. I’ve witnessed this firsthand, observing their learned responses to feeding schedules and environmental stimuli.
Beyond simple memory: Their cognitive abilities are far more sophisticated than commonly believed. Certain species demonstrate a surprising understanding of time, akin to an internal clock. This is crucial for tasks like migration timing, or recognizing the optimal time for foraging based on tidal patterns. Consider the salmon’s incredible feat of navigating vast oceans to return to their natal streams – this requires impressive spatial and temporal memory.
Types of fish memory: It’s important to understand that fish memory is multifaceted:
- Short-term memory: Essential for immediate tasks, such as remembering the location of a recent food source.
- Long-term memory: This is where the “three-month” figure for goldfish comes in. It allows them to learn complex behaviors, avoid predators, and recognize individuals within their social groups.
- Spatial memory: Absolutely crucial for navigation. Many species exhibit remarkable ability to memorize intricate maps of their territories, essential for finding food, shelter, and mates. I’ve observed this firsthand amongst reef fish inhabiting the incredibly complex coral ecosystems.
Further research needed: While the three-second myth is debunked, much about fish cognition remains mysterious. More research is vital to fully understand the depth and complexity of their memory and intelligence, which varies greatly across species.
How do you get a fish to bite your bait?
Getting fish to bite is all about understanding their diet. A seasoned angler’s secret? “Match the hatch.” This means selecting insects or worms that are naturally present in the waterbody you’re fishing. Observe the environment; what are the fish already eating? Are there mayflies emerging? Are there caddisflies clinging to the rocks? Mimicking their natural food source dramatically increases your chances of a bite. Think of it like this: you wouldn’t offer a steak to a bird, would you?
My years of globe-trotting fishing adventures have taught me the importance of adaptation. Different waters hold different species with distinct feeding habits. A successful trip to the Amazon rainforest demanded vastly different techniques than a fly-fishing excursion in Patagonia. In the Amazon, the vibrant colors of a lure might attract aggressive piranhas, but in the crystal clear waters of Patagonia, subtlety is key, often requiring almost invisible flies.
If the fish aren’t biting, experiment with adjustments. Size matters. Too large a lure can appear threatening; too small, and it might go unnoticed. Consider the size of the natural prey you’ve observed. Similarly, the color of your bait needs to be appropriate. A bright orange lure might be perfect for murky water, but in clear waters, a more natural, subdued color palette usually works best. Remember that water clarity influences how fish perceive colors. Think about the light conditions – a sunny day calls for different color choices compared to an overcast day.
Ultimately, successful fishing is a blend of patience, observation, and adaptation. Learn the local ecosystem, and don’t be afraid to experiment until you find the perfect “match the hatch” strategy for that specific location and time.

What are the drawbacks of catch-and-release fishing?
Catch and release has several drawbacks. Increased mortality is a major one; hooking fish in vulnerable areas like the gills can cause significant injury, even death.
Post-release predation is another serious concern. Weakened fish are easy targets for larger predators, significantly impacting survival rates. I’ve personally witnessed this many times while fishing remote lakes – a hooked trout, struggling to recover, became a quick meal for a lurking osprey.
Behavioral changes are also significant. The stress of being hooked can alter a fish’s swimming patterns and feeding habits. This can lead to reduced foraging efficiency and potentially even impact reproduction. For instance, I once read a study on bass which demonstrated decreased spawning success in repeatedly caught fish.
Finally, there’s the issue of “hook aversion.” Repeated encounters with anglers can lead to learned avoidance behavior in some fish populations. This isn’t just about avoiding the hook itself; it also reduces their willingness to bite any lure or fly, affecting the entire ecosystem’s balance. It’s a subtle change, but a significant problem over time. Proper handling techniques – including minimizing the time a fish spends out of water – can mitigate some of these effects, but they don’t eliminate the risks.

Is it possible to injure a fish?
You absolutely can injure a fish, even if it seems fine after release. Studies on hook-and-release mortality show that fish seemingly unharmed immediately post-release often die later. This is due to internal injuries from the hook itself, or damage sustained during handling.
Minimizing injury is key. Use barbless hooks for easier removal, reducing tissue damage. Wet your hands before handling to avoid damaging their protective slime coat. Handle the fish gently, supporting its weight, and return it to the water quickly, keeping it submerged to help it recover.
Consider the species. Some fish species are more susceptible to stress and injury than others. Researching the specific species you’re targeting can help you understand how best to handle them.
Factors like fight duration and water temperature play a role in post-release survival. A longer fight depletes the fish’s energy reserves, increasing the likelihood of death. Warmer water holds less dissolved oxygen, further stressing a fatigued fish.
Remember, responsible angling means prioritizing the fish’s well-being. Even seemingly minor injuries can have deadly consequences.
